How to read the Emotional Footprint
The Net Emotional Footprint measures high-level user sentiment towards particular product offerings. It aggregates emotional response ratings for various dimensions of the vendor-client relationship and product effectiveness, creating a powerful indicator of overall user feeling toward the vendor and product.
While purchasing decisions shouldn't be based on emotion, it's valuable to know what kind of emotional response the vendor you're considering elicits from their users.

Analytics with Tableau
Likeliness to Recommend
What differentiates Tableau from other similar products?
Tableau is extremely customizable. From an admin perspective, if you get creative, you can accomplish pretty much anything. However, with that comes supporting the custom solution, so keep that in mind. Another great feature is its app for mobile. End users love accessing data on the go.
What is your favorite aspect of this product?
Something that is often overlooked is the community behind Tableau. Their customer forum is full of supportive users. Ask a question, and someone will over their ideas on a solution the same day. Alongside that is their customer support, documentation, and training offerings.
What do you dislike most about this product?
There is 100% a steep learning curve. If you are not a dedicated admin, expect to constantly be on the customer forum, or googling how to do something. The administrative side is not very intuitive, but is feature-packed to accomplish what you need.
What recommendations would you give to someone considering this product?
Try before you buy! Make sure to weigh the pros and cons between administering the solution and it accomplishing what you're looking to build.

Data Visualisation made easy and effective!
Likeliness to Recommend
What differentiates Tableau from other similar products?
The user friendly interface as well as ease to understand the various features makes tableau stand out from crowd. Options to automate the refresh of data sources and flexibility to work on wide range of datasets from various datasources are most advantageous.
What is your favorite aspect of this product?
The mobile version of the tool to access the dashboards whenever or wherever you want to, which privileges the users to flexibility of making any necessary changes whenever needed. Also voids range of pre-suggestive templates as well as dashboard designs saved a lot of time.
What do you dislike most about this product?
Sometimes expertise knowledge is needed to execute few in-depth features on the datasets which could be time consuming for beginners.
What recommendations would you give to someone considering this product?
I would recommend tableau over any other data visualisation tool as you can trust your data with tableau for their advanced security features as well as the wide range of suggestions template are difficult to get in other tools.
